Considerations for Senior citizens
While dental implants offer countless advantages, there are essential considerations senior citizens should bear in mind before proceeding with this option.
Initially, your general health and wellness plays an important function. Conditions like diabetes mellitus, osteoporosis, or heart issues can influence healing and complicate the procedure. It's important to consult with your healthcare provider to ensure you're a suitable candidate.
Next, think about the price. Oral implants can be pricey, and insurance policy protection differs. Make sure you comprehend your monetary responsibilities and explore settlement alternatives if needed.
In addition, think of your oral health regimen. Implants call for persistent care to protect against infection and guarantee longevity.
An additional variable is the time commitment involved. The procedure can take several months from consultation to final placement, so you'll require to plan as necessary.
Finally, examine your lifestyle. If you have movement problems or locate it difficult to participate in follow-up appointments, dental implants may not be the very best selection for you.
The Implant Procedure Process

They may take X-rays or scans to ensure you're an appropriate prospect for implants.
Once you're approved, the very first step of the treatment entails putting the titanium dental implant right into your jawbone. This is done under regional anesthesia, so you will not feel pain throughout the process.
After the implant is placed, it's essential to enable a healing duration of a few months. Throughout this moment, the implant fuses with your bone-- a procedure referred to as osseointegration.
After healing, you'll return to the dental expert to affix an abutment, which works as a port between the implant and the crown.
